    6.1 GDPR Rights (EU Users)

    If you are located in the European Union, you have the following rights under the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R):

    • Right to Access: Request a copy of your personal data
    • Right to Rectification: Correct inaccurate or incomplete data
    • Right to Erasure: Request deletion of your personal data ("right to be forgotten")
    • Right to Data Portability: Receive your data in a machine-readable format
    • Right to Object: Object to processing of your personal data
    • Right to Restrict Processing: Request limitation of how we use your data
    • Right to Withdraw Consent: Withdraw consent for data processing at any time

    6.2 CCPA Rights (California Users)

    If you are a California resident, you have the following rights under the California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A):

    • Right to Know: Request information about what personal data we collect, use, and share
    • Right to Delete: Request deletion of your personal data
    • Right to Opt-Out: Opt-out of the sale of your personal data (we do not sell personal data)
    • Right to Non-Discrimination: Not be discriminated against for exercising your rights

    7.1 What Are Cookies

    Cookies are small text files stored on your device that help us provide and improve the Service. We use both session cookies (which expire when you close your browser) and persistent cookies (which remain until deleted).

    7.2 Types of Cookies We Use

    • Essential Cookies: Required for the Service to function (authentication, security)
    • Functional Cookies: Remember your preferences and settings
    • Analytics Cookies: Help us understand how you use the Service
    • Performance Cookies: Monitor and improve Service performance

    7.3 Managing Cookies

    You can control cookies through your browser settings. However, disabling essential cookies may prevent you from using certain features of the Service. Most browsers allow you to:

    • View and delete cookies
    • Block third-party cookies
    • Block all cookies
    • Clear cookies when you close your browser
